Hindustan Unilever Limited (HUL) spent 25% more on advertising in the quarter ending March 31, 2018 than the corresponding quarter last year. The FMCG giant spent Rs 1,070 crore in Q4FY18, up from Rs 853 crore in Q4FY17. However, the advertising spend in Q4 witnessed a dip of 3% from Rs 1,107 crore in the quarter ending December 31, 2017.
The advertising spend for the entire 2017-18 was up by 18% from the previous year. The company reported the annual ad spend of Rs 4,105 crore in FY18 while it was 3,470 crore in the previous year.
HUL’s reported net sales grew by 3% during the quarter while comparable domestic consumer sales grew by 16% during the quarter.
Ear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ortization (EBITDA) for the quarter at Rs 2,048 crores (MQ 17: Rs 1,651 crores) grew by 24%.
Profit After Tax for the quarter at Rs 1,351 crores (MQ 17: Rs1,183 crores) grew by 14 %.
For FY 2017-18 net comparable sales grew by 11%, Domestic Consumer Business (FMCG) grew by 12%, Ear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ortization (EBITDA) grew by 20%, Profit after tax from ordinary activities before Exceptional Items grew by 21% and profit after tax grew at 17%.
